    2026 Volkswagen Amarok Dark Label V6: Blacked-out special priced for Australia

    For those who want a more sinister-looking Amarok but don’t want to wait for Walkinshaw’s W600, Volkswagen has begun rolling out the Dark Label.

    The 2026 Volkswagen Amarok Dark Label V6 has launched in Australia, offering buyers a blacked-out version of the dual-cab ute.

    Based on the Style and priced from $76,990 drive-away, the Amarok Dark Label is limited to just 200 vehicles, and comes with dark exterior design elements including smoked halogen tail-lights and 20-inch alloy wheels in matte black.

    As exclusively reported by CarExpert in December 2025, Volkswagen has dropped its four-cylinder turbo-diesel engines from the Amarok range – leaving the 3.0-litre turbo-diesel V6 and a 2.3-litre turbo-petrol four-cylinder engine in a single variant.

    The Amarok Dark Label is powered by the former, with the turbo-diesel V6 putting out 184kW and 600Nm, driving all four wheels through a 10-speed automatic transmission.

    The limited-edition ute also features privacy tint, a front skid plate in black, black side steps and roof rails, a sports bar powder-coated in black, and Dark Label decals.

    Inside, it gets unique branding on the steering wheel, a Dark Label seat package in Art Velour, a black headliner, and unique floor mats.

    As it's based on the Style, standard equipment also includes:

    • Matrix LED headlights
    • Keyless entry and start
    • Rain-sensing wipers
    • 12.3-inch digital instrument cluster
    • 12-inch infotainment touchscreen
    • Wireless Apple CarPlay and Android Auto
    • Dual-zone climate control
    • Heated front seats
    • 10-way power-adjustable driver's seat
    • Factory towing kit with electronic brake controller
    • 360-degree cameras
    • Adaptive cruise control with stop/go
    • Autonomous emergency braking with pedestrian and cyclist detection
    • Blind-spot monitoring
    • Rear cross-traffic alert

    The 2026 Volkswagen Amarok Dark Label V6 is arriving in dealerships now, with prices starting from $76,990 drive-away.
